Job Qualifications
  • Master's Degree In Nursing With A Specialization In Perinatal Care - The Clinical Nurse Specialist Must Have A Graduate-Level Education In Nursing With A Focus On Perinatal Care, As This Role Requires Advanced Knowledge And Expertise In This Specialized Area.

  • Valid State Nursing License And Certification As A Clinical Nurse Specialist - Candidates Must Hold An Active Nursing License In The State Where They Will Practice, As Well As A Certification As A Clinical Nurse Specialist From A Recognized Accrediting Organization.

  • Minimum Of 5 Years Of Experience In Perinatal Nursing - In Addition To Formal Education, A Clinical Nurse Specialist Must Have Several Years Of Hands-On Experience In Perinatal Nursing, Preferably In A Hospital Setting.

  • Strong Communication And Collaboration Skills - This Role Requires Working Closely With Other Healthcare Professionals, Patients, And Families, So The Ideal Candidate Must Possess Excellent Communication And Collaboration Skills To Ensure Effective Teamwork And Patient Care.

  • Ability To Develop And Implement Evidence-Based Practices - The Clinical Nurse Specialist Must Have A Deep Understanding Of Current Research And Best Practices In Perinatal Care And Be Able To Apply This Knowledge To Develop And Implement Evidence-Based Protocols And Procedures Within The Unit.

About Providence St. Joseph Health

Providence Health & Services is a non-profit Catholic health care system operating multiple hospitals across 5 states, with headquarters in Renton, Washington.
